Well, the 940 is running like a dream since the head skim and new head gasket but I am confused about something? Oil and water never mixed, the leak was from the coolant to the outside, the least bad way for the hg to fail. What I am confused about is that she has always used a lot of oil yet since picking her up from the garage on 25 November 2021 I haven't had to top up the oil once? I normally top up the oil weekly or fortnightly and my oil bill used to be high. The garage can think of no reason why my oil usage has dropped. Even allowing for the fact we went on holiday in my partner's car it is still a long time/lot of miles without using any oil?

You may have been losing oil out of the turbo return seal that goes in the side of the block at the bottom, as that should have been renewed it might have been the source if your oil leak.

It might have also been leaking from the rocker cover at the back of the head and leaking down the back of the engine so you didn't see it, might have even been leaking at the front and going behind the cam covers so you didn't see it.

However if you were needing to top it up weekly I would have thought it would have been an obvious leak if it was high up so I'd say it is more likely to be the return seal.
